What is Flux AI?
Flux AI is a set of open-source text-to-image AI models created to expand the limits in creativity, efficiency, and diversity in image generation. The project aims to improve and enhance state-of-the-art generative deep learning models for different mediums, including images and videos.
The Flux AI suite currently includes three main models:
Flux.1 [schnell]: The most rapid model, tailored for local development and personal use.
Flux.1 [dev]: An unrestricted guidance-distilled model for non-commercial applications.
Flux.1 [pro]: The cutting-edge model, offering top-tier performance in image generation with outstanding prompt following, visual quality, image detail, and output diversity.

How Flux AI Compares to Other Image Generators
When evaluated alongside well-established platforms like Midjourney, Flux AI holds its own in many aspects:
Detail and Realism: Flux AI generates images with a exceptional level of accuracy and photorealistic qualities, often outperforming other models in this regard.
Text Rendering: One of Flux AI's notable advantages is its superior ability to generate accurate and legible text within images, tackling a common pain point in AI image generation.
Anatomical Accuracy: Flux AI demonstrates greater fidelity in depicting human anatomy, including hands and facial features, which have been notorious challenges for AI image generators.
Style Versatility: While Midjourney may have a marginal advantage in terms of aesthetic style range, Flux AI's open-source nature means that collaborative improvements and further development could swiftly bridge this gap.

Ethical Considerations and Responsible Use
As with any sophisticated AI tool, it's crucial to consider the ethical implications and promote responsible use of Flux AI:
Copyright and Intellectual Property: Users should be mindful of potential copyright issues when generating images based on copyrighted material or styles.
Misinformation and Deepfakes: The ability to create lifelike images raises concerns about the potential for producing and circulating misinformation or deepfakes.
Bias and Representation: It's important to be attuned to potential biases in the training data that may impact the diversity and representation in generated images.
Content Moderation: Implementing robust content moderation policies is crucial to prevent the generation of harmful content.
